A tool for comparing Apple product prices across regions (US and Taiwan). Scrapes all major Apple product categories, consolidates color variants, and serves a responsive comparison website.
Live Demo: https://jonatw.github.io/apple-store-scrape/
- Scrapes all Apple product categories: iPhone, iPad, Mac, Apple Watch, AirPods, Apple TV, HomePod
- Dynamic model discovery — automatically detects current products from Apple's website
- Cross-region price matching with dual-strategy extraction (metrics JSON + bootstrap JS)
- Smart color variant consolidation — merges identical products differing only by color
- Parallel scraping — all 6 product categories run concurrently
- Automatic USD/TWD exchange rate fetching from Cathay Bank
- Daily automated updates via GitHub Actions
- Responsive web interface — mobile-friendly table (no horizontal scroll), dark mode, search

All 6 scrapers inherit from a shared framework (scraper_base.py) that handles:
- Region configuration, rate limiting, and error handling
- Dual-strategy product extraction (metrics JSON + bootstrap JS)
- Cross-region merge with automatic alignment reporting
- Dynamic model discovery from Apple's landing pages
run_pipeline.py orchestrates the full pipeline — runs all scrapers in parallel
via ThreadPoolExecutor, then sequential post-processing (consolidation + JSON).
Apple Store pages (US/TW)
↓ run_pipeline.py (6 scrapers in parallel)
Per-product CSV files (*_products_merged.csv)
↓ smart_consolidate_colors.py
Consolidated CSVs (*_products_consolidated.csv)
↓ convert_to_json.py
JSON files in src/data/
↓ npm run build
Static site in dist/ → GitHub Pages
Apple uses different part numbers per region for the same product, so SKU matching doesn't work. Instead:
- Metrics products (iPhone, iPad, TV/Home): matched by product
Name(identical across regions) - Bootstrap products (Mac, Watch, AirPods): matched by
ConfigKey— a configuration identifier (e.g.m4-10-10) shared across regions
- Mobile: 4-column table (Product, US, TW, Diff) — no horizontal scrolling
- Desktop: 6-column table (adds US+Fee and Recommendation columns)
- Colors not displayed (they don't affect price); Mac specs shown
- Dark/light theme with system preference detection

All scrapers share the region config in scraper_base.py:
REGIONS = {
"": ["US", "USD", "en-us", "$"],
"tw": ["TW", "TWD", "zh-tw", "NT$"],
}To add a region, update this single dict — all scrapers pick it up automatically.
